HUMAN GLUTATHIONE TRANSFERASE A4-4 COMPLEX WITH IODOBENZYL GLUTATHIONE

Template:ABSTRACT PUBMED 10329152

About this Structure

1GUL is a 16 chains structure of sequences from Homo sapiens. Full crystallographic information is available from OCA.
